  3. Canadian Ship Sunk

    THE CANADIAN CORVETTE Levis after part of her bow had been blown away by a torpedo fired from a German U-boat. The Levis sank while being towed to port, and 18 of her crew lost their lives. ... [ILLUSTRATED]
